Greg Weisman (born September 28, 1963) is an American comic book and animation writer and producer. He is best known for creating the 1990s Disney animated series Gargoyles, as well as producing The Spectacular Spider-Man and Young Justice. He was an executive producer and the story editor on the first season of Star Wars Rebels,[1][2] but did not continue this role for any of the show's following seasons.[3] He did however write the Star Wars: Kanan comic series which expanded on the origins of Kanan Jarrus, one of the main characters of the show.
According to Greg, he also consulted and offered minor course corrections for the plot of the novel A New Dawn based on what he and the other writers were doing on the show.[4]
